Notes - Obituary:
Virginia Bell Reily Houston
November 17, 1920 - March 20, 2024
Ocean Springs, MS
Virginia Bell Reily Houston, stepped into Heaven at Lighthouse Retirement Home, on Wednesday, March 20, 2024. She was 103.
Virginia was born on November 17, 1920, to Hermye Bell Reily and James Shelby Reily in Shreveport, LA. She attended CE College, Byrd High School and Centenary College where she was a member of the Zeta Tau Alpha Sorority. After college she married an Air Force pilot, Earl Lafayette Houston. They were married 50 years until his passing.
"Tenny", as she was affectionately known to her friends, dearly loved parties, bridge, golf, LSU, and traveling. After Earl passed, she traveled the world making new friends everywhere she went. Her favorite place was Gulf Shores, Alabama where she spent Christmas with family every year.
Tenny was a member of First Baptist Church in Shreveport, LA for 80 years. She loved her church and never missed a Sunday school class. When she could no longer attend the class in person she listened to it on her phone. She spent her last three years in Ocean Springs, Mississippi, home of her daughter and son-in-law, where she enjoyed living at the Lighthouse, an assisted living facility.
Virginia was preceded in death by her parents; her brother, James Shelby Reily Jr.; and her son, Shelby Newton Houston. She is survived by her children, Earl 'Jay' Lafayette Houston, Jr, Susan Houston Carranza, son-in-law Elihu Carranza and daughter-in-law, Garen McGregor Houston; grandchildren, Joel Elihu Carranza, Gennan Michelle Lenert, Robin Shelby Dixon, Anna Pearn Houston, and Beatrice Houston. She was also blessed with 5 great-grandchildren.
